As a key member of the Regional Board, the Sales and Marketing Director is responsible for leading the Sales and Marketing function to deliver regional sales and profit targets effectively and efficiently, in line with the Region’s strategic objectives. The role provides strategic leadership across sales, marketing, customer experience and product positioning, acting as a key voice both in the Boardroom and externally to support Cala’s continued growth and success.
Key respon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
- Lead, develop, motivate and inspire a high‑performing Sales and Marketing team with a deep understanding of the Cala customer, local markets and differentiated product.
- Set and manage Sales and Marketing budgets for the Region and individual schemes, monitoring performance against clear objectives, targets and KPIs.
- Evaluate market research and maintain a strong customer care culture, pre‑ and post‑sale, with close oversight of customer service performance and satisfaction ratings.
- Communicate and implement Group marketing strategies and resources across the Region, ensuring each scheme is appropriately positioned within its local market.
- Contribute to product definition and pricing strategies, including site selection, design, layout, unit mix and specification, informed by market insight.
- Collaborate closely with construction teams to create a sales‑friendly on‑site environment and ensure schemes are presented effectively throughout the build process.
- Prepare and present Board papers and Proposal to Purchase reports for senior management meetings.
- Ensure compliance with relevant legislation (including GDPR and Consumer Protection legislation) and adherence to Company policies.
- Promote and role‑model Cala’s culture and core values: Passion, Quality, Respect and Delivery.
- Contribute to the wider corporate success of Cala and the sustainable growth of the Region, acting as a trusted and influential leader internally and externally.

About Us: The Cala Group is a major UK housebuilder and leading provider of desirable new homes across Scotland, the South of England & Midlands. Driven by a mission to create vibrant and sustainable new communities, our homes are characterised by exceptional design and sector-leading build quality, and we have a passion for providing our customers with a great home buying experience.
